## Deployment

Textgate's encoding sniffer runs as a sidecar next to the upload service. Deploy both together; the sniffer inspects the first 64 KB of each uploaded text file and tags it before storage. Mismatched tags block ingestion, so keep the confidence threshold sane. The sidecar reads its runtime settings from the values below.

deployment values, yafop-fahap:
[lamwyn]
team = silath
access_code = ac_166fb2
host = lamwyn.orvexgrid.example
port = 9300
owner = pelael.praius
peer = istiel.zarqeldyn.corp

Subject: Dark mode now live in Kestrel Admin

Team,

Dark-mode support shipped to the Kestrel admin dashboard this afternoon. Theme preference persists per user and falls back to system settings. If you see contrast issues on the billing tables, flip the feature flag kestrel_dark_ui off and page the UI rotation. No schema or API changes involved. For verification, reference the build token below.

session token of kahag-bawip = htk6_729d08

Subject: Cut-over complete — idempotency keys live

The Marrowgate payment retry cut-over finished tonight. All retries now carry idempotency keys generated at enqueue time, so duplicate captures should be impossible even under gateway flaps. Old-style retries are rejected as of midnight; the fallback queue drained cleanly. If you get paged, check key collisions first — they log at warn, not error. Rollback is a single flag flip, but call me before using it. Current production settings for the retry service are as follows.

config for fahop-tajeg:
soriel:
  pin: 6453
  tenant: norwyn
  seal: seal_c441745b
  metrics_host: metrics.soriel.ordinworks.local
  standby_team: zorox
  escalation: wenael-casox
  nonce: 429fd1

Heads up: if the Lintrock baseline file in the Quarrow repo drifts from main, CI fails with a "stale baseline" error even when the code is fine. Quick fix is to regenerate the baseline on a clean checkout and re-push. If a customer build is blocked, confirm the failing run matches the token below before escalating.

build token for yadug-yagag: htk21_c863c33eb8b82c0c9c152